WebA recent development in civil recovery and a key aspect of the Criminal Finances Act 2024 is the unexplained wealth order (UWO). UWOs are an attempt by the authorities to tackle the problem of money laundering in the UK. They can be used by the Serious Fraud Office, National Crime Agency, Crown Prosecution Service, Director of Public ... WebThe High Court may, on an application made by an enforcement authority, make an unexplained wealth order (UWO) in respect of any property if the requirements are met. The court must be satisfied that there are reasonable cause to believe that the respondent holds the property and that the property is greater than £50,000.

Did you know?

The first two Unexplained Wealth Orders were issued in 2024 to Zamira Hajiyeva, the wife of Jahangir Hajiyev, the former chairman of the International Bank of Azerbaijan. In February 2024, Hajiyeva lost her appeal against the NCA's bid to seize her London property. She was thus required to "provide the NCA with a full account of the sources of her wealth – including how she was able to buy her £15m home and the Mill Ride Golf Course in Berkshire". Web30 Jan 2024 · An Unexplained Wealth Order is designed to confiscate the proceeds of crime by using civil powers instead of criminal powers. The power was introduced by section 1 of the Criminal Finances Act 2024. This Act has amended the Proceeds of Crime Act 2002 (POCA). Web3 Apr 2024 · The UK’s first unexplained wealth order was issued in 2024 against Zamira Hajiyeva, wife of Jahangir Hajiyev, former chairman of the International Bank of Azerbaijan. Jahangir Hajiyev was found guilty of financial crimes in 2015, including defrauding his bank of up to £2.2 billion.
